Heavy downpour forecast until Wednesday: MFD



KATHMANDU: The moist wind blowing into Nepal from the Bay of Bengal accompanied by the local wind is likely to cause heavy downpour in most parts of eastern region and few places of central and western regions, according to Meteorological Forecasting Division (MFD).

The weather is generally to partly cloudy in most parts of the eastern and central reasons and rains accompanied by thunderstorm are occurring in some places. Similarly, the weather is partly to generally cloudy with light rainfall in few places in the western region.

According to MFD, heavy rains are expected in some parts of the eastern and central regions and light rain in some places in the western region for the next three days.
